Calculating the Date: A Step-by-Step Approach
Let's break down the calculation process systematically, first addressing the scenario where the starting year is a leap year (like 2024) and then addressing a non-leap year Practical, not theoretical..
Scenario 1: Leap Year (e.g., 2024)
-
Remaining Days in February: February 4th leaves 29 - 4 = 25 days remaining in February.
-
Days Remaining to Reach 60 Days: We need to find the remaining days: 60 - 25 = 35 days.
-
March Days: March has 31 days. Since we have 35 days left, we'll use up all the days in March.
-
Days Remaining After March: 35 - 31 = 4 days.
-
Final Date: This means we have 4 days left, thus the final date is April 4th.
That's why, 60 days from February 4th, 2024 (a leap year) is April 4th, 2024.
Scenario 2: Non-Leap Year (e.g., 2023, 2025, etc.)
-
Remaining Days in February: February 4th leaves 28 - 4 = 24 days remaining in February Easy to understand, harder to ignore..
-
Days Remaining to Reach 60 Days: We need to find the remaining days: 60 - 24 = 36 days.
-
March Days: March has 31 days. We subtract those from the remaining days: 36 - 31 = 5 days.
-
April Days: We have 5 days remaining, meaning the final date falls in April.
-
Final Date: Because of this, the final date is April 5th And that's really what it comes down to. Nothing fancy..
Because of this, 60 days from February 4th of a non-leap year is April 5th of that year.
